Output f590153574c427496ade93af7af8b2747dd9ca607d5c2a404a1d858d1d75f41a:0

value
17924429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c720b5337da8938e95789d257223fecbe497648 OP_EQUAL
address
35k2Gv8iUTS2L9xxHcYp73oNfnWdWG8vSn
transaction
f590153574c427496ade93af7af8b2747dd9ca607d5c2a404a1d858d1d75f41a